Pippa's bedroom

-

‘We asked the girls how they wanted their rooms to look and they both chose pink. We went for muted, dusky pink on the walls to soften the room and make it feel more sophistica­ted. A built-in window seat, made by Craig, with storage underneath makes perfect use of the space. The metal bed from IKEA fits snugly in the corner and looks very festive with some Christmas bed linen from Next.’

 ?? ?? The little pink chair is from a local charity shop and ties in perfectly with the room’s soft scheme
A row of star stickers is a quick and easy way to add a magical feel, while a pretty garland made from fabric offcuts adds interest to the metal headboard ‘ We’ve made the most of the unusual shape and put a shower head at the highest point. We also created cupboard space for storage’
